Job Description:
IAT Insurance Group has an immediate opening for Senior BI Data Engineer, to design, build, deployment and support of decision support data marts and its associated data integration capabilities. This role works a hybrid schedule out of an IAT office in Raleigh, NC, Kansas City, MO, or Cheshire, CT to support IAT's ability to make data-driven decisions. Occasional travel is required. This role will be required to work from the office Monday through Wednesday with the option of working Thursday and Friday remotely. The ideal candidate will have at least 5 years of experience with implementation of decision support data marts, preferably for the P&C insurance industry using Microsoft Technologies. This role will collaborate closely with the Business Intelligence Information Delivery & Analytics team to build out user interface assets that meet the decision-making needs of the business and functional support areas across IAT. Responsibilities:
  • Develops a deep understanding of current state data environment and the transition path to future state strategic architecture.
  • Responsible for development, testing and deployment of decision support data marts using Python and/or SQL code.
  • Create and maintain data loads via a strong knowledge of ETL and SQL stored procedures. Ability to step through ETL code to solve for data related issues.
  • Partners closely with IT Data Management, Information Delivery, Modeling SMEs to govern and ensure overall accuracy, completeness, and consistency of data.
  • Serves as an escalation point for problem-solving and issue resolution.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
Qualifications: Must Haves:
  • Bachelors' degree with 5 or more years of progressive experience in planning and executing data integration projects on SQL Server / Microsoft Fabric architecture.
  • Responsible for development, testing and deployment of data marts in a cloud-based architecture using SQL/Python code.
  • Core understanding of business intelligence/data warehousing technologies, methodologies, and techniques with proven experience delivering data driven BI solutions.
  • Excellent oral and written communication and presentation skills, capable of presenting complex issues in a clear, concise, and persuasive manner to the business and technical professionals.
  • Demonstrated initiative, self-starter, with str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Strong work ethic and commitment to meeting deadlines.
Prefer to have:
  • Relevant P&C insurance industry experience using Microsoft Technologies.
